Перейти к основному содержанию

OpenClaw 🦞

OpenClaw

«EXFOLIATE! EXFOLIATE!» — космический лобстер, вероятно

Шлюз для ИИ-агентов под любую ОС в WhatsApp, Telegram, Discord, iMessage и не только.
Отправьте сообщение — получите ответ агента прямо из кармана. Плагины добавляют Mattermost и многое другое.

Get Started

Установите OpenClaw и поднимите Gateway (шлюз) за считанные минуты.

Run the Wizard

Пошаговая настройка с openclaw onboard и процессами сопряжения.

Open the Control UI

Запустите браузерную панель для чатов, конфига и сеансов.

Что такое OpenClaw?

OpenClaw — это самостоятельно размещаемый шлюз, который подключает ваши любимые чаты — WhatsApp, Telegram, Discord, iMessage и другие — к ИИ-агентам для программирования, таким как Pi. Вы запускаете один процесс Gateway (шлюз) на своей машине (или сервере), и он становится мостом между мессенджерами и всегда доступным ИИ‑ассистентом. Для кого это? Для разработчиков и опытных пользователей, которым нужен персональный ИИ‑ассистент, доступный из любого места — без потери контроля над данными и без зависимости от хостируемого сервиса. Чем он отличается?
  • Самостоятельное размещение: работает на вашем оборудовании, по вашим правилам
  • Многоканальность: один Gateway (шлюз) одновременно обслуживает WhatsApp, Telegram, Discord и другие
  • Ориентирован на агентов: создан для агентного кодинга с инструментами, сеансами, памятью и маршрутизацией между агентами
  • Open source: лицензия MIT, развитие сообществом
Что нужно? Node 22+, ключ API (рекомендуется Anthropic) и 5 минут.

Как это работает

Gateway (шлюз) — это единый источник истины для сеансов, маршрутизации и подключений каналов.

Ключевые возможности

Multi-channel gateway

WhatsApp, Telegram, Discord и iMessage в одном процессе Gateway (шлюза).

Plugin channels

Добавляйте Mattermost и другое с помощью пакетов расширений.

Multi-agent routing

Изолированные сеансы для каждого агента, рабочего пространства или отправителя.

Media support

Отправка и получение изображений, аудио и документов.

Web Control UI

Браузерная панель для чатов, конфига, сеансов и узлов.

Mobile nodes

Сопряжение узлов iOS и Android с поддержкой Canvas.

Быстрый старт

1

Install OpenClaw

npm install -g openclaw@latest
2

Onboard and install the service

openclaw onboard --install-daemon
3

Pair WhatsApp and start the Gateway

openclaw channels login
openclaw gateway --port 18789
Нужна полная установка и dev‑настройка? См. Быстрый старт.

Панель управления

Откройте браузерную панель Control UI после запуска Gateway (шлюза).

OpenClaw

Конфигурация (необязательно)

Конфиг находится по адресу ~/.openclaw/openclaw.json.
  • Если ничего не делать, OpenClaw использует поставляемый в комплекте бинарник Pi в режиме RPC с сеансами для каждого отправителя.
  • Если требуется ужесточить доступ, начните с channels.whatsapp.allowFrom и (для групп) правил упоминаний.
Пример:
{
  channels: {
    whatsapp: {
      allowFrom: ["+15555550123"],
      groups: { "*": { requireMention: true } },
    },
  },
  messages: { groupChat: { mentionPatterns: ["@openclaw"] } },
}

Начните отсюда

Docs hubs

Вся документация и руководства, сгруппированные по сценариям.

Configuration

Основные настройки Gateway (шлюза), токены и конфигурация провайдеров.

Remote access

Паттерны доступа по SSH и через tailnet.

Channels

Настройка каналов для WhatsApp, Telegram, Discord и других.

Nodes

Узлы iOS и Android с сопряжением и Canvas.

Help

Типовые решения и точка входа для устранения неполадок.

Узнать больше

Full feature list

Полный набор возможностей каналов, маршрутизации и медиа.

Multi-agent routing

Изоляция рабочих пространств и сеансы для каждого агента.

Security

Токены, списки разрешённых и средства безопасной работы.

Troubleshooting

Диагностика Gateway (шлюза) и распространённые ошибки.

About and credits

Происхождение проекта, участники и лицензия.